or most of us, spring can’t come early enough. A few faux spring-like days and we just want to get out there and plant. But we all know, this is a no-no. More cold is yet to come. But you can begin digging in the dirt anytime by making a terrarium.

When it comes to decorating a birthbath for the Holidays, the best way is with water. Natural, fresh, unfrozen water is the best thing you can add to your birdbath.
